1. T. E. Anderson, B. N. Bershad, E. D. Lazowska, and H. M. Levy. 1992. Scheduler Activations: Effective Kernel Support for the User-Level Management of Parallelism. ACM Transactions on Computer Systems (TOCS), Vol. 10, 1 (1992), 53--79.
2. F. J. Ballesteros, N. Evans, C. Forsyth, G. Guardiola, J. McKie, R. Minnich, and E. Soriano-Salvador. 2012. NIX: A Case for a Manycore System for Cloud Computing. Bell Labs Technical Journal, Vol. 17, 2 (2012), 41--54.
3. S. Boyd-Wickizer, H. Chen, R. Chen, Y. Mao, F. Kaashoek, R. Morris, A. Pesterev, L. Stein, M. Wu, Y. Dai, and Z. Zhang. 2008. Corey: An Operating System for Many Cores. In Proceedings of the USENIX Symposium on Operating Systems Design and Implementation (OSDI '08). 43--57.
4. K. Chakraborty, P. M. Wells, and G. S. Sohi. 2006. Computation Spreading: Employing Hardware Migration to Specialize CMP Cores On-the-fly. In Proceedings of the Conference on Architectural Support for Programming Languages and Operating Systems (ASPLOS '06). 283--292.
5. D. R. Cheriton. 1984. The V kernel: A Software Base for Distributed Systems. IEEE Software, Vol. 1, 2 (1984), 19.